Description

Founded in 1552 by King Edward VI, Bedford School is one of the oldest and most respected independent boys’ schools in the United Kingdom. Located in the historic market town of Bedford, just one hour from London, the school educates approximately 1,100 boys aged 7 to 18. Bedford offers both day and boarding education, creating a vibrant academic and cultural community that combines centuries-old traditions with a forward-thinking approach to learning.

Academic Excellence And University Preparation

Bedford School is renowned for its outstanding academic standards and broad curriculum. In the Sixth Form, students can choose between A-Level courses and the prestigious International Baccalaureate (IB) Diploma Programme, allowing families to select the pathway that best suits their university ambitions — whether in the UK, the USA, or internationally.

At GCSE level, pupils build a strong academic foundation across core and elective subjects, developing analytical thinking, research skills, and intellectual independence. Examination results consistently reflect the school’s academic strength, with a high percentage of grades at A*–A (or 7–9 at GCSE) and excellent IB outcomes.

Graduates regularly progress to leading UK universities, including University of Oxford and University of Cambridge, as well as institutions within the Russell Group. Many students also matriculate to top universities in the United States and Europe. Additional academic enrichment opportunities include the Extended Project Qualification (EPQ), subject Olympiads, research competitions, and a wide range of specialist academic societies.

Boarding Life And Pastoral Care

Around 250 boys live in one of Bedford’s six boarding houses, forming a close-knit and supportive residential community. The house system is central to the school’s identity, encouraging camaraderie, leadership, and healthy competition. Each house is led by experienced housemasters and tutors who oversee both academic progress and personal development.

Boarding houses provide comfortable study bedrooms, communal lounges, and structured study time, ensuring a healthy balance between academic focus and social life.

Bedford’s pastoral system is highly regarded. The school places strong emphasis on individual wellbeing through mentoring, a dedicated medical centre, chaplaincy support, and comprehensive emotional wellbeing programmes. This holistic approach ensures that every pupil feels safe, valued, and supported throughout his educational journey.

Sport, Arts And Co-Curricular Opportunities

Sport plays a significant role in school life. Bedford School has an exceptional sporting tradition, particularly in rugby, cricket, hockey, and rowing. The school has produced numerous professional and international athletes. Facilities include a swimming pool, modern sports halls, tennis courts, extensive playing fields, fives courts, and a boathouse on the River Great Ouse.

Creative arts are equally strong. The school features a professional-standard theatre, music school, art studios, and design workshops. More than 25 orchestras and ensembles rehearse weekly, and pupils regularly participate in drama productions, concerts, and national art competitions.

With over 100 co-curricular activities available, students can explore interests ranging from debating and Model United Nations to robotics, STEM projects, entrepreneurship, charity initiatives, and leadership programmes such as the Combined Cadet Force (CCF) and the Duke of Edinburgh’s Award.

Campus And Facilities

The 50-acre campus is located in the centre of Bedford and blends historic architecture with modern academic facilities. The iconic Red Brick Building and school chapel symbolise the institution’s heritage, while state-of-the-art science laboratories, digital learning spaces, and sports complexes support a contemporary and innovative educational experience.

Notable Alumni

Bedford School has educated many distinguished figures in science, arts, and sport, including Nobel Prize–winning scientist John Gurdon, acclaimed actor John Hurt, and former England cricket captain Alastair Cook.
